Corporate Bylaws Corporate resolutions are the vehicle by which the decisions are actually made. A corporate resolution formally records any major corporate decisions so that they may be filed with the company's official records.
A Corporate Resolution is the record of any major decision made by shareholders or a board of directors during a meeting. Basically, what happens at any important corporate meeting is that a group of individuals typically, the board of directors decide the direction the company should take.

Who can sign the Corporate Resolution? The Secretary of the corporation or similar officer having custody of records must certify the resolution. How long is the Corporate Resolution valid? The resolution is valid for 180 days from the date of the certification.
Signatures of officers designated to sign corporate resolutions usually the board chairperson. Title the document with its purpose. For example, “Resolution to Accept Bank Depository.” A phrase stating that the resolution has the consent and agreement of the board members.
A corporate resolution to open a business bank account is a document that clearly shows the bank who has the authority to start an account on behalf of your corporation. If this information isn't specifically covered in your Articles of Incorporation or bylaws, your bank may require a resolution.
The Corporate Resolution Document Has Several Purposes. It can also be used when new officers, directors or members are being added to or replacing current owners. ... The document must be signed and notarized and returned with original signature and kept with your original documents.
Corporate Bylaws A corporate resolution formally records any major corporate decisions so that they may be filed with the company's official records. Corporate resolutions help the corporation remain compliant with required corporate formalities.
By state law, corporations are required to prepare these resolutions. These commonly involve shareholder and board of directors' actions. An LLC does not have to make resolutions, but there are times it could be useful: ... Members must prove their authority to sign a loan on the LLC's behalf.
